                                              Lauzon/Varner fight has to be up there for FOY candidate. Non-stop back and forth, knockdowns, smooth transitions and a slick finish by Lauzon. The way he transitioned into the triangle with that sweep was beautiful. Varner wins this if he doesn't break his hand in the 2nd round. Have to question why he elected to go to the ground in the 3rd. He was having some success with his jab and the short elbows.

                                                              To be fair, Varner broke his hand in the 2nd round and probably wouldn't have wen't for that takedown that he ****** himself with if his main weapon wasn't broke...and he probably would have won had it gone to a decision.

                                                              I lost money on Varner but won money on the +500 Varner vs Lauzon FOTN

                                                              You guys gotta watch out for those FOTN lines. Usually the main event is only a slight dog, but then all the others have great prices. If you spot a main event and/or a co-main that might not be that great, it might be smart to make a couple bets on some great looking fights that have nice prices.
